Coteaux Champenois, Oser le Rose

Champagne – Les Mesneux, Montagne de Reims
Locality:
Champagne – Les Mesneux, Montagne de Reims
Appellation:
Coteaux Champenois (still rose)
Grape Variety:
Pinot Noir
WineMaker:
Élise Bougy
Vineyard:
Le Mont Chainqueux, Les Mesneux. Upper portion of the vineyard, sandy-clay over limestone. Southeast-facing.
Viticulture:
Certified organic (Ecocert, 2022). Biodynamic methods since 2021.
WineMaking:
Brief maceration of a few hours, then slowly pressed. Ambient yeast primary fermentation and malolactic conversion. Aged in used barrel. AGING: Still wine; no secondary fermentation.
Aging:
Still wine; no secondary fermentation.
Bottling:
No fining, no filtration. Little to no SO2.
